  • Moderators, Recreation & Hobbies Moderators, Science, Health & Environment Moderators, Technology & Internet Moderators Posts: 91,780 Mod ✭✭✭✭Capt'n Midnight


    ICS is a nightmare.

    If you have NT - then simply tick the IP Forwarding on the fourth tab in tcpip properties. (you can do this with workstation too)

    This supposes the sat is connected to NT
    If not then it's a reg hack for 98/ME/2K/XP EnableRouting or RoutingEnable
